The Neo-traditional Essence collection is a striking blend of contemporary fashion and deep-rooted cultural aesthetics. This collection captures the vibrancy of African heritage and proves that tradition can evolve in so many ways without losing its essence.

The three showcased pieces in this collection each tell a unique story of sophistication, cultural pride, and creative reinvention. The first piece, the “Urban Royalty Apricot Set,” is a monochrome apricot ensemble that exudes a refined yet effortless appeal.
The loose-fit tunic, adorned with subtle embroidery and a modern graphic patch, reflects a fusion of traditional African wear and contemporary street style.
The styling is minimalistic yet bold, paired with clean white sneakers, making it a perfect blend of high fashion and casual urban wear.
The color choice is refreshing, moving away from the conventional deep and earthy tones often associated with African menswear, embracing instead a softer, more modern aesthetic.

The second piece in this collection, which hints at Afro-futurism, is the most avant-garde of the three. A richly embroidered black suit with intricate detailing, layered with tribal-inspired jewelry, elevates the look into a realm of Afro-futuristic elegance. This piece embodies bold masculinity in all its glory.
The deep black tones contrasted with metallic accents bring a dramatic effect, making it an ideal look for fashion-forward individuals who appreciate the combination of history and innovation.
Perhaps, the biggest highlight of this collection is its homage to Yoruba tradition. The Blue Adire Elegance, for instance, is an agbada ensemble, a three-piece outfit that can be styled even without the agbada itself. The indigo-dyed Adire fabric, with its intricate tie-dye patterns, represents cultural preservation in its most fashionable form.

Paired with a crisp white tunic, the outfit strikes a balance between tradition and modernity, exuding regal charm. By reimagining the agbada in today’s light, Joseph Ajayi bridges generational fashion while paying tribute to Yoruba heritage.

However, while the collection is a visual and cultural masterpiece, one could argue that it plays it safe in certain aspects. Though it successfully integrates traditional elements, pushing the boundaries further with bolder cuts, unconventional layering, or experimental textile blends could have elevated it to an even more groundbreaking level. That said, Ajayi’s meticulous craftsmanship and attention to detail ensure that each piece remains an emblem of cultural pride and forward-thinking fashion.
